New Brighton boss Fabian Hurzeler looking to break the mold as youngest ever Premier League manager

New Brighton manager Fabian Hurzeler said he is eager to “achieve big things and challenge the establishment” during his first press conference.

The 31-year-old, who is the youngest permanent manager in Premier League history, has taken over at the Amex Stadium after guiding St Pauli to promotion into the Bundesliga last season.

Brighton’s opening league fixture is away to Everton on August 17.

“I’m aware this is a huge job. It’s a big challenge and I think I need a lot of courage and ability so I need to stay humble,” Hurzeler said on Tuesday.

“My targets, I want to discuss them with my players, they need to be convince of that, they need to feel what we can achieve, that’s the main thing for me.

“I want to achieve big things and I want to challenge the establishment.

“The Premier League is the best league in the world with a lot of good coaches. You need your own philosophy and identity but it’s important to take other elements and adapt.”

Hurzeler has replace Roberto De Zerbi at Brighton, with the Italian stepping down at the end of last term following two successful seasons in the hotseat before taking charge at French side Marseille.
